I ended up going with what the dealership offered. They asked for 9 grand for full PPF and Ceramic, I talked them down to 8K. The PPF is guaranteed for the life of the car under my ownership and the Ceramic has a 5 year warranty. it's the Expo stuff so it should be fine. The car is gonna sit at the dealership after getting shipped and I didn't want to wait another week after taking delivery so I asked them to do it while the car was sitting there.
Probably wasted money on the ceramic but it is what it is. Even they said they are gonna remove the bumpers for a clean finish. They also wanted $800 for tint on all windows which I declined. I don't even know if that's a decent price. I feel lucky I put an order for this car 15 months ago because since then, for the exact same car, I'd have to pay $600 per month extra for financing.
